- На прошлой неделе IOTA выпустила альфа-версию iota-ore, изменения в которой включают исправление фреймворка сетевых тестов docker, который ломался из-за недавно добавленного параметра attention.
- Среди других изменений — добавление рабочего процесса CI для ночных сетевых тестов docker и поддержка использования локальных снимков для снижения нагрузки на постоянную загрузку.
Фонд IOTA выпустил первую альфа-версию iota-ore на прошлой неделе, что стало последним шагом на пути к точной настройке параметров протокола и повышению удобства использования сети.
Ханс Моог, разработчик из Фонда, объявил о выпуске в социальных сетях, отметив, что, несмотря на значимость, он остался незамеченным.
Btw, are people aware of the fact that we released the first alpha version of iota-core (coordicide) last week?https://t.co/7qP1e8H4x9
— Hans Moog 🦋 (@hus_qy) January 23, 2024
Среди изменений — внесение исправлений в фреймворк сетевых тестов docker. Ранее тесты docker выходили из строя из-за добавления новых параметров удержания. Исправление также добавляет новый скрипт, который упрощает использование фреймворка для тестирования докеров.
Еще одним исправлением стало добавление рабочего процесса непрерывной интеграции (CI) для ночных сетевых тестов docker. CI — это практика в сфере разработки программного обеспечения, когда участники должны фиксировать код в общем репозитории, что позволяет быстро обнаруживать ошибки и быстрее объединять код от разных членов команды.
Теперь разработчики могут использовать локальные снимки, а не загружать и скачивать их каждый раз. В другом исправлении разработчики одобрили изменение, запрещающее распространение ратификаторов подтверждения через границы эпох. Это сделано в развитие предложенного изменения, в котором учитываются только голоса подтверждения, относящиеся к той же эпохе, что и блок, за который они голосуют. Это изменение призвано избежать глюков, связанных с подсчетом предыдущих и новых голосов на границе эпох.
По словам Муга, хотя альфа-версия не содержит большого количества новых обновлений, «сообщество может получить некоторые сведения о нашем прогрессе из этого релиза»
Согласно отчету IOTA Foundation за 4 квартал 2023 года, в прошлом году команда iota-core сотрудничала с другими исследовательскими группами по основным протоколам, чтобы привести реализацию в соответствие с теоретическими концепциями. В их число входили рабочая группа по управлению перегрузками, рабочая группа по исследованию финализации и целевая группа по параметрам.
В четвертом квартале одним из наиболее значимых обновлений команды iota-core стало внедрение механизма неявных учетных записей, который предоставляет пользователям возможность беспрепятственного входа в сеть.